Branchial cleft cysts are congenital epithelial cysts, which arise on the lateral part of the neck. They may not present clinically until later in life. Surgical excision is a definitive treatment for branchial cleft cysts. This article presents the clinical report where the big inflamed cysts were excised under local anesthesia. It also presents guidelines for minimally invasive surgery under local anesthesia, which can be used in adequately selected cases.
